PURPOSE:To execute optical multiplexing of a high density and a low loss by making the most of the respective features of a star coupler and a wavelength multiplexer, by multiplexing light beams of plural contiguous wavelengths by a multiplexer having no wavelength dependency, and multiplexing plural multiplexed light beams by the wavelength multiplexer. CONSTITUTION:Light beams emitted from each signal source of wavelengths lambda1, lambda2, ...lambda10 are multiplexed by a star coupler 21, and light beams emitted from each signal source of wavelengths lambda11, lambda12, ...lambda20 are multiplexed by a star coupler 22. Light beams emitted from each signal source of wavelengths lambdan-9, lambdan-8, ...lambdan are multiplexed by a star coupler 2n/10, and n/10 pieces of multiplexed light beams are multiplexed by a wavelength multiplexer 3 and sent out of a transmission line 4. In this case, when the intensity of the light beam emitted from each signal source is '1', each signal light is attenuated to 1/10 by multiplexing of a star coupler 2 and sent to the wavelength multiplexer 3, and since there is no multiplexing loss therein, the intensity of the signal light is sent to the transmission line in a state that it remains in 1/10. In this way, a loss caused by multiplexing can be reduced. |
